Implantation bleeding is pink or brown spotting that occurs about six to 12 days following conception. It lasts about two to three days, never increases to a flow, and goes away on its own.
Some women do experience spotting after taking Plan B.
From what you have shared, the spotting is most likely the result of taking the pill.
If your next monthly period is late by more than one week, or you do not get a period at all, then test for pregnancy.
